i've got a griddler. i like it better than my old foreman because it has the ability to open up and lay flat. and it has interchangable plates which makes its pretty versatile for steaks, chicken, sausage, sandwiches, eggs, etc.

you can probably find it on sale for less than $100 or wait for bbb to put it on sale and use a coupon to get the price down to $70.
post #8 of 13
+1 on the Cusinart Griddler. It's actually a decent cooking machine and can sear impressively well. The removable plates are great for throwing in the dish washer.. So much better then a Forman....
